The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]



Вариант для распечатки  
Пред. тема | След. тема 
Форум Разговоры, обсуждение новостей
Режим отображения отдельной подветви беседы [ Отслеживать ]

Оглавление

Уязвимости в Node.js и libuv, opennews (ok), 16-Фев-24, (0) [смотреть все]

Сообщения [Сортировка по времени | RSS]


24. "Уязвимости в Node.js и libuv"  –4 +/
Сообщение от vvm13 (ok), 17-Фев-24, 00:08 
Эта платформа такая же "серверная", как Java или Python. Да, так сложилось, что отдельно node.js используют в основном для серверов, но ведь никто не заставляет. И хотя у Java для GUI есть что-то в комплекте JDK, но JavaFX надо качать отдельно, у Python'а надо тоже что-то отдельно качать, то и у node.js похожая ситуация (используют не набор библиотек, а модифицированный Хромиум, а вместе это называется Electron).
Ответить | Правка | Наверх | Cообщить модератору

25. "Уязвимости в Node.js и libuv"  +5 +/
Сообщение от Аноним (25), 17-Фев-24, 01:06 
Эксперды уже не понимают что такое хромиум, V8 и электрон
Ответить | Правка | Наверх | Cообщить модератору

26. "Уязвимости в Node.js и libuv"  +4 +/
Сообщение от мяя (?), 17-Фев-24, 01:39 
Вам пора на переобучение/переподготовку.
Ответить | Правка | К родителю #24 | Наверх | Cообщить модератору

27. "Уязвимости в Node.js и libuv"  –2 +/
Сообщение от Аноним (27), 17-Фев-24, 02:07 
А в чем он не прав? А вот к экспертам вопросы? Зачем шуметь без аргументов
Ответить | Правка | Наверх | Cообщить модератору

58. "Уязвимости в Node.js и libuv"  +/
Сообщение от мяя (?), 18-Фев-24, 21:45 
У него каша в голове и не приведённый в порядок поток сознания.
Он пытается сказать что nodejs это словно гуёвая/клиентская платформа исходно.
Зачем-то для веса попытался приплести Java и Python и сам же показал как это притянуто за уши выглядит.
Конечно эти языки плохи для хайлоад серверов, но это можно было сказать адекватно, а не так.

Хуже всего это вот эта строчка:
> (используют не набор библиотек, а модифицированный Хромиум, а вместе это называется Electron).

Для введения, node.js это не язык, это по большей части инфраструктура (можно читать как стандартная библиотека и некоторые низкоуровневые примитивы) вокруг движка V8 (исходно является реализацией языка JavaScript в обозревателе Chrome/Chromium).
Родился он отдельно от электрона (нода 2009, электрон 2013), это ноду в электрон для возможностей добавили по примеру NW.js (который к слову исходно основывался на CEF), потому что API браузера не расчитаны на программирование полноценного приложения.

Ответить | Правка | Наверх | Cообщить модератору

33. "Уязвимости в Node.js и libuv"  +4 +/
Сообщение от Golangdev (?), 17-Фев-24, 05:19 
> отдельно node.js используют в основном для серверов

Не только. Ещё исполбзуют как запускалку сборщика (Webpack, Vite.js), когда собирают  фронтенд.

Ответить | Правка | К родителю #24 | Наверх | Cообщить модератору

34. "Уязвимости в Node.js и libuv"  +/
Сообщение от Golangdev (?), 17-Фев-24, 05:23 
> у Java для GUI есть что-то в комплекте JDK, но JavaFX надо качать отдельно

Да, что-то действительно есть. И JavaFX можно не качать.

Ответить | Правка | К родителю #24 | Наверх | Cообщить модератору

41. "Уязвимости в Node.js и libuv"  +1 +/
Сообщение от Бывалый Смузихлёб (??), 17-Фев-24, 13:04 
Нода сама по себе весьма удобна как очень гибкая запускалка разных скриптов почти на любой случай жизни

Жаба в этом смысле очень громоздкая
На питоне - раньше без махинаций было не поднять сервак который бы норм работал постоянно и подобно ноде был событийно-ориентированным. А не как пых - с нуля запускался на каждый запрос

Ответить | Правка | К родителю #24 | Наверх | Cообщить модератору

59. "Уязвимости в Node.js и libuv"  +/
Сообщение от Пряник (?), 19-Фев-24, 17:09 
Twised с 2002 года существует.
Ответить | Правка | Наверх | Cообщить модератору

Архив | Удалить

Рекомендовать для помещения в FAQ | Индекс форумов | Темы | Пред. тема | След. тема




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2024 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ру